Handle Animals
As a Critter Meet and Greet Animal Handler, you'll showcase your exceptional people skills while learning more about the fascinating wildlife of the Lowcountry. Your role will involve educating guests about local reptiles, handling animals with visitors, and ensuring everyone follows our safety protocols (don't worry, we provide additional training).
Butterfly Guide
As a Butterfly Learning Station volunteer, you'll welcome guests, start a butterfly conversation, and have the opportunity to share what you know with guests of all ages. The Butterfly Habitat is a pretty magical facility where butterflies go through all four life stages.
Host a Lab
The Exploratory Laboratory needs outgoing and friendly volunteers to help guests observe live animals and examine shells, bones, teeth, and molts under a microscope. Volunteers can choose to be a greeter or host.
